Therefore, for the shorter- living and harder-working race, God provided animal food, so that, for as long as life lasted, it might be strong, well nourished, and active. ' The Speaker's Commentary notes that before the flood we have no prohibition of animal food, and says : ' It is likely that those who fed and sacrificed sheep, like Abel, who kept cattle, like Jabal, or who handled instruments of bronze or iron, like Tubal-Cain, would in the course of time have learned the use of animal food.... If so, we may consider the words of this verse as a concession to the infirmities or the necessities of mankind, coupled with restrictions which may have been called for by the savage practices of the antediluvians. ' In another note the idea given at the beginning of this paragraph finds support. ' Rashi and some other Jewish commentators under- stand a prohibition of the practice of eating flesh cut from the living animal, and so Luther translated "the flesh which yet lives in its blood. " The monstrous wickedness of the antediluvians, by which the earth was filled with violence, may have taken this form among others ; and these words without doubt condemn by implication all such fiendish cruelty.
